A Round at Castle Stuart

Castle Stuart is an experience like no other, offering breathtaking views of the Moray Firth coupled with the invigorating challenge of links golf. On a windy day, especially with gusts of up to 40mph, players quickly learn how vital it is to adjust their swing and tactics. The course’s layout is designed to test golfers of all skill levels, providing both challenge and enjoyment. With undulating fairways and meticulously kept greens, Castle Stuart exemplifies the essence of links golf that makes it so enchanting.

The Course Layout: A Golfer’s Paradise

Castle Stuart’s design harmonizes beautifully with its natural surroundings. The course begins with three holes that wind along the coastline, giving players stunning vistas as well as formidable challenges from the wind. Each hole offers unique strategies, inviting players to rethink their approach. After a challenging start, golfers can enjoy the scenic fourth hole—an inspiring par three offering panoramic views of the course and castle. The balance of difficulty and aesthetic pleasure continues throughout the round, culminating in a delightful finishing stretch that keeps players engaged till the very last hole.

Exploring Old Petty: A New Destination

Following an invigorating day at Castle Stuart, the next stop was the highly anticipated Old Petty. Currently, the course is open for previewing, with a full opening scheduled for May next year. Cabot’s vision for Old Petty includes an exceptional blend of landscape and thoughtful design, set to rival Castle Stuart. Designed by renowned architect Tom Doak, Old Petty promises to offer a contrasting yet harmonious golfing experience, retaining Cabot’s commitment to enriching the golfing landscape of the Scottish Highlands.

The Joys of Old Petty

A unique aspect of Old Petty is its design philosophy, which diverges slightly from traditional links courses. Golfers will appreciate the inviting layout and manicured greens—designed to challenge players while also accommodating those less experienced. With notable features such as a striking halfway house and enticing risk-reward par fives, Old Petty is set to become a favorite among both locals and visitors. The careful planning by Cabot ensures that this new course will complement Castle Stuart remarkably well, enhancing the overall golfing experience in the region.

Lodging and Amenities: The Cabot Highlands Experience

To fully enjoy the golfing adventure in the highlands, Cabot Highlands offers premium lodging options. Guests can choose from modern, spacious lodges that integrate comfort and luxury with communal living areas. Starting at around £495 for one night with two rounds of golf, this pricing is competitive given the high standards of golfing available. The proximity to both the course and the vibrant city of Inverness makes Cabot Highlands an attractive destination for a prolonged stay. The team goes above and beyond to enhance the stay, whether it’s providing breakfast rolls or stocking lodges with essentials for an effortless experience.
